feat: add OpenAI integration with dependency injection support
- Add OpenAIAdapter class using official OpenAI SDK with async support - Create custom exception hierarchy for LLM errors (authentication, rate limit, connection, configuration, response errors) - Refactor adapter factory to use FastAPI Depends() for dependency injection - Update configuration to support 'openai' mode with API key and model settings - Add proper HTTP error mapping for all LLM exception types - Update Dockerfile with default OPENAI_MODEL environment variable - Update .env.example with OpenAI configuration options

# OpenAI Integration Plan for Tyndale AI Service
|
||||
|
||||
## Summary
|
||||
Replace the LocalAdapter stub with an OpenAI API client, using FastAPI's `Depends()` for dependency injection and keeping configuration minimal (API key + model only).
|
||||
|
||||
---
|
||||
|
||||
## Files to Modify
|
||||
|
||||
| File | Action |
|
||||
|------|--------|
|
||||
| `requirements.txt` | Add `openai>=1.0.0` |
|
||||
| `app/config.py` | Add `openai_api_key`, `openai_model` settings |
|
||||
| `app/llm/exceptions.py` | **Create**: Custom exception hierarchy |
|
||||
| `app/llm/adapter.py` | Add `OpenAIAdapter` class, refactor `get_adapter()` for DI |
|
||||
| `app/llm/__init__.py` | Export new components |
|
||||
| `app/schemas.py` | Add `"openai"` to mode literal |
|
||||
| `app/main.py` | Use `Depends()` for adapter injection |
|
||||
| `.env.example` | Add OpenAI env vars |
|
||||
| `Dockerfile` | Add `OPENAI_MODEL` default env |

"""Custom exceptions for LLM adapters."""
|
||||
|
||||
from fastapi import HTTPException
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MError(Exception):
|
||||
"""Base exception for all LLM-related errors."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str, status_code: int = 500):
|
||||
self.message = message
|
||||
self.status_code = status_code
|
||||
super().__init__(message)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MAuthenticationError(LLMError):
|
||||
"""Raised when API authentication fails."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str = "LLM authentication failed"):
|
||||
super().__init__(message, status_code=401)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MRateLimitError(LLMError):
|
||||
"""Raised when rate limit is exceeded."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str = "LLM rate limit exceeded"):
|
||||
super().__init__(message, status_code=429)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MConnectionError(LLMError):
|
||||
"""Raised when connection to LLM service fails."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str = "Could not connect to LLM service"):
|
||||
super().__init__(message, status_code=503)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MConfigurationError(LLMError):
|
||||
"""Raised when LLM configuration is invalid."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str = "Invalid LLM configuration"):
|
||||
super().__init__(message, status_code=500)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
class LLMResponseError(LLMError):
|
||||
"""Raised when LLM returns an invalid or unexpected response."""
|
||||
|
||||
def __init__(self, message: str = "Invalid response from LLM"):
|
||||
super().__init__(message, status_code=502)
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def llm_exception_to_http(exc: LLMError) -> HTTPException:
|
||||
"""Convert an LLMError to a FastAPI HTTPException.
|
||||
|
||||
Args:
|
||||
exc: The LLMError to convert
|
||||
|
||||
Returns:
|
||||
An HTTPException with appropriate status code and detail
|
||||
"""
|
||||
return HTTPException(status_code=exc.status_code, detail=exc.message)
